When it comes to choosing the right hospitality EPOS hardware, there are a few key features to consider First and foremost, reliability is paramount A system that is prone to crashing or malfunctioning can create chaos in a busy restaurant or hotel, leading to frustrated staff and unhappy customers Fortunately, advancements in hardware technology have made modern EPOS systems more reliable than ever, with faster processors, more memory, and better overall performance.
Another important feature to consider when selecting hospitality EPOS hardware is ease of use A user-friendly interface and intuitive design can make all the difference when it comes to training staff and ensuring that they are able to navigate the system efficiently Touchscreen interfaces, customizable layouts, and easy-to-read displays are just a few of the features that can help make the system more user-friendly and accessible to employees of all skill levels.
One of the most exciting advancements in hospitality EPOS hardware in recent years is the integration of mobile technology With the rise of smartphones and tablets, many EPOS systems now offer mobile apps that allow staff to take orders, process payments, and manage inventory from anywhere in the restaurant or hotel hospitality EPOS hardware. This not only improves efficiency and reduces wait times but also enhances the overall customer experience by providing a more personalized and convenient service.
Another key trend in hospitality EPOS hardware is the move towards cloud-based systems Cloud-based EPOS systems offer a number of advantages over traditional on-premise systems, including lower upfront costs, easier scalability, and increased flexibility With a cloud-based system, businesses can access real-time data from anywhere, make instant updates and changes, and easily integrate with other software solutions.
In addition to these technological advancements, there are also a number of hardware options to consider when choosing a hospitality EPOS system From traditional countertop terminals to sleek handheld devices, there is a wide range of hardware solutions available to suit the needs of any business Some systems even offer built-in printers, scanners, and card readers, further streamlining operations and reducing the need for additional equipment.
